Hardware/Installation Difficulties

Hi..I am new to this site and hopethat I present this request for help appropriately. I have recently bought a pioneer dvr-109 dual layer dvd burner and installed it in my pc (Dell 4600 running windows xp)...set it as a slave and it is running on a separate ide to the motherboard but cannot get the burner to operate...keeps crashing the pc and will not burn any projects...nero states that it has completed thetask but thedisc is empty..prior to this also had occasional problems with my d drive that if there was a disc in it this would cause system to crash until disc was removed...have rebooted twice...have updated drivers but all to no avail. Anyone have any ideas what I could try next?

Ok, The CDRom is on the Same cable (Chain) as the Pioneer or not? If the pioneer is buy itself, only device on that cable, it needs to be master. As a rule, I always put devices that both send and received data (HDD and CD/DVD burners) as the master on any IDE Cable.

I have a Pioneer 108 and when I tried with Nero 5 it kept trying to save an image (it's not supposed to do this, means it's not recognising the drive) but I got Nero 6 (with SmartStart) and it automatically recognised the drive. So I'm not sure if this is a driver problem or a connection problem?
